Milton Keynes City Council is seeking a dedicated Shift Leader for their Residential Short Breaks Service at Furze House, Gillingham. In this role, you will lead a committed team to provide high-quality, person-centred care to children with complex needs. This site-based position involves working a two-week rolling rota with early and late shifts, including allocated sleep-in duties. You’ll help create a supportive environment where children can thrive and achieve the best outcomes.

The role offers an Additional Working Patterns payment of 5% for eligible shifts.
